Transaction 678313bd35714a3dfa6b164d225a5c7f779a50990bbaeb14be15090b26582b4a
1 Input
1 Output
-
678313bd35714a3dfa6b164d225a5c7f779a50990bbaeb14be15090b26582b4a:0
- value
- 29053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d8aefc83df53b4ee55884868b3d50b4b0f77f79 OP_EQUAL
- address
- 3JyE5HcpXPczfaU7m54WPW6yfpGm2Xu6yD